We prove an analogue of a classical asymptotic stability result of standing waves of the Schrödinger equation originating in work by Soffer and Weinstein. Specifically, our result is a transposition on the lattice Z of a result by Mizumachi [M1] and it involves a discrete Schrödinger operator H = −∆+q. The decay rates on the potential are less stringent than in [M1], since we require q ∈ l1,1. ...

Character displacement is typically identified by comparing phenotypic differences in sympatry and allopatry. Recently, however, Goldberg and Lande (2006) pointed out that when phenotypic characters vary along an environmental gradient, the standard approach may fail to identify sympatric character divergence. Shprintzen-Goldberg syndrome (S-G) is a rare connective tissue disorder characterised by craniosynostosis, craniofacial dysmorphism, skeletal, cardiovascular, neurological, and other abnormalities. We herein present a case of a five-year-old Indian child who presented to our clinic with reducible umbilical hernia since birth, mental retardation, and delayed developmental milestones. Hirschsprung disease, mental retardation, microcephaly, and specific craniofacial dysmorphism were observed in three children from a large, consanguineous, Moroccan family. A fourth child showed similar clinical features, with the exception of Hirschsprung disease.
